Cocaine Use Disorder represents a serious public health problem with about 20 million people using the drug annually worldwide. Cocaine consumption has been increasing over the last decades. In South American countries, for example, crack cocaine “rocks”– a cocaine base obtained from hydrochloride conversion for smoking usually through a pipe —has been widely consumed, such as in Brazil . Despite there is a few studies of epidemiological data on specific increase of crack consumption, Brazilian drugs reports have been estimated that 1.3% of drug users consume crack cocaine form annually . Crack cocaine is produced with the same chemical base from cocaine, but with less amount of water, which results in a tropane alkaloid composition. At high doses or in a chronic and prolonged use form, otherwise, both cocaine and crack cocaine could trigger negative emotions (e.g., mood and anxiety symptoms), paranoia, impulsive and aggressive behaviors, and physiological reactions .

The motivations that lead women to seek the drug is also suggested to be different when compared to men. Evidence from studies with CCU women revealed that there is a lot of emotional drive involved in motivation for drug seeking-behavior, especially related to the attenuation negative emotions. In contrast, men are generally motivated to drug consumption for more positive reinforcement reasons, such as the pleasure experience and reward-related effects . One of the problems with crack cocaine is that the effects last such a brief time. Within just five to fifteen minutes, a crack addict needs to smoke another rock. Keeping up with the supply of crack needed easily drives a crack addict to theft, prostitution, drug dealing or other crime. Very quickly, the person’s entire life is a vicious circle of getting more drugs, using them and then getting more.
